The ingredients needed to make Bacon Wrapped Meatloaf:
  1. Take 1 lb Ground Beef
  2. Get 1 lb Ground Pork
  3. Take 1 lb Regular or Thin Sliced Bacon
  4. Make ready 2 tbsp Vegetable Oil
  5. Prepare 1 Onion chopped
  6. Make ready 2 Large Carrots chopped
  7. Take 2 piece Celery chopped
  8. Take 2 clove Garlic minced
  9. Make ready 2 large Eggs
  10. Take 1 tsp Dried Basil
  11. Get 1 tsp Salt
  12. Prepare 1/2 tsp Pepper
  13. Prepare 2 tsp Dijon Mustard
  14. Prepare 2 tsp Worcestershire Sauce
  15. Get 1/4 tsp Red Hot Sauce
  16. Prepare 1/2 cup Milk
  17. Make ready 2/3 cup Seasoned Bread Crumbs
  18. Prepare 1/3 cup Minced Parsley
  19. Prepare Glaze
  20. Prepare 1/4 cup Chili Sauce
  21. Get 2 tbsp Brown Sugar
  22. Make ready 2 tsp Cider Vinegar

Instructions to make Bacon Wrapped Meatloaf:
  1. For the glaze mix all ingredients together and set to the side.
  2. Pre Heat oven to 350°.
  3. In a pan heat oil over medium heat. Add onion, carrot, celery, and garlic. Cook them until onions are translucent and soft. Once finished set aside and let cool.
  4. Mix eggs, basil, salt, pepper, dijon mustard, worcestershire sauce, red pepper sauce, and milk in a bowl whisking them together.
  5. Add ground beef, ground pork, bread crumbs, parsley and onion, celery, carrot to the egg mixture. Blend well together.
  6. Lay out your bacon on a sheet pan or cutting board and make a square lattice out of it. Once finished baste with half of the glaze.
  7. Take the meat mixture and form it into a loaf form and place in the center of the bacon weave. Pull the bacon up and wrap the loaf.
  8. Cover a wire wrack with aluminum foil and spray with cooking spray. Put on a sheet pan and baste with the remaining glaze. Bake in the oven for an hour or until thermometer reads 160°. Remove from oven and let rest for 20 minutes.
